Ordinals
beta
Sat 1980753010820172
decimal
878409.198320172
degree
0°38409′1449″198320172‴
percentile
94.3215720475715%
name
uxzutqtzpl
cycle
0
epoch
4
period
435
block
878409
offset
198320172
timestamp
2025-01-09 00:45:24 UTC
rarity
common
prev
next